Imogene Sitzes, 90, of Poplar Bluff, passed away Sunday, Dec. 20, 2020.
She was born in Sikeston, Missouri to the late Reno Lambert and Flora Mae (Hunter) Lambert. She attended the Church of Christ.
She married the love of her life, David R. Sitzes, Dec. 25, 1949 in Sikeston, which they were blessed with four children from their union. She cared for her home as well as enjoyed many interests. Imogene’s talents extended to her joy of interior design, tending to her flowers in the garden, cooking, camping, finding deals at the flea markets and of course, her family.
Imogene is survived by her husband; one son, David L. Sitzes of Poplar Bluff; three daughters, Barbara D. Haeffele of St Louis, Deborah J. Muschany of Wildwood, Missouri and Patricia A. Peterson of Poplar Bluff; three brothers, Billy Max Lambert of Dupo, Illinois, Kenneth Earl Lambert and Daniel Lambert, both of Blodgett, Missouri; two sisters, Christine Miller of Sikeston and Helen Morphis of Mountain Home, Arkansas, as well as nine grandchildren and 10 great-gr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her parents; two brothers, Dennis Lambert and Gary Lee Lambert; and one sister, Dorothy Lee Williams.
A private graveside service will be held in Blodgett, being officiated by Elder Rob Duckett and a Celebration of Life service will be scheduled at a later date.
